Funding of the Mach mit Foundation (Dietlinde and Bernhard Nicolin Foundation)
The "Mach mit" Foundation supports musical activities and artistic projects for children and youth in daycare centers, schools, music schools, church institutions, and non-profit organizations. Funding is provided for sheet music, instruments, technical equipment, personnel expenses, and performances. Applications can be submitted at any time.

Grant criteria
Funding objective
The "Mach mit" Foundation supports early musical education in preschool children as well as the musical training and further education of children and adolescents by providing music materials, procuring musical instruments and technical equipment, partially covering personnel expenses, and supporting performances.
Eligible expenses
- Sheet music
- Procurement of instruments
- Technical equipment
- Personnel expenses
- Support for performances
Eligible to apply
- Educational Institutions
- Non-profit Organizations
- Public Institutions
Funding requirements
- Projects in the artistic field for children and adolescents
- Location in daycare centers, schools, music schools, church institutions, or non-profit associations
Description
The Dietlinde and Bernhard Nicolin Foundation "Join In" is committed nationwide to the musical education of children and young people. Non-profit organizations, schools, daycare centers, music schools, church sponsors, and associations can continuously submit funding applications to realize creative sound projects. The aim of the funding is to strengthen early musical education in preschool age and to enable young people to receive solid training and further education in the musical field. The focus is particularly on projects such as children’s and youth choirs, youth cantorates, youth orchestras, as well as dance and theater groups. The foundation supports not only the acquisition of sheet music and instruments but also funds technical equipment, personnel expenses, and performances.
Expenses eligible for funding include sheet music, instrument procurement, technical equipment, personnel expenses, as well as support for performances. Applicants must demonstrate that the project takes place in the musical field for children and young people and is located at one of the specified venues.
